I used this trick when I had a old NIC card that was removed from a system without uninstalling. It still had DNS and IP information which caused problems. This was used on Windows 2000 and should still apply to XP.

Add the following system environment variable:
devmgr_show_nonpresent_devices=1
(reboot optional)

Open Device Manager
From the View menu select Show Hidden Devices

Locate your hidden hardware in device manager.
Right click
Uninstall
